Hiring Jumped in March, Fueled by Vaccines and Federal Aid: Live UpdatesThe U.S. jobs rebound picked up steam last month, fueled by the accelerating pace of vaccinations and a new injection of federal aid.
Employers added 916,000 jobs in March, up from 416,000 in February and the most since August, the Labor Department said Friday. The unemployment rate fell to 6 percent, down from 6.2 percent in February.
The report came one year after the pandemic ripped a hole in the American labor market. The U.S. economy lost 1.7 million jobs in March 2020 and more than 20 million in April,...

U.S. Added 916,000 Jobs in March as Economy RecoversHiring accelerated in March as employers added 916,000 jobs, the Labor Department said Friday, the biggest gain since August. The unemployment rate fell to 6.0%.
The U.S. labor market is poised for a hiring spree that could deliver jobs to the industries, regions and workers hardest hit during the Covid-19 pandemic.
Economists surveyed by The Wall Street Journal project employers will add an average of 514,000 jobs each month over the next year, for a total of more than six million. That would mark the best 12-month stretch of job...

Economy beat expectations in March with 916,000 new jobs as pandemic wanes, unemployment down to 6%The economy beat expectations by adding 916,000 new jobs in March while the unemployment rate dropped to 6% as businesses recover from the COVID-19 pandemic, the Bureau of Labor Statistics reported Friday.
Forecasters had anticipated some 647,000 new nonfarm payroll jobs.
Demand for labor has increased as stores, restaurants, and other businesses keep emerging from the year-long slump brought on by pandemic restrictions. More and more people are getting vaccinated for COVID-19, the major factor at play in how quickly the economy can regain its pre-pandemic footing.
